I have this code that takes a worksheet and saves it as a new workbook.
Is it possible to save this worksheet so that it has the attributes of being enabled to be a source workbook for the external data functions. I wou ld like this worksheet to save and close. Then, if another users chooses, can open up the new workbook and see the change (refresh external data). In practice, the worksheet gets saved as a new workbook every 10-15 seconds. Thank you in advance. Sub Macro1() Sheets("Sheet1").Select Sheets("Sheet1").Copy ActiveWorkbook.SaveAs Filename:="U:\test.xls", FileFormat:=xlNormal, _ Password:="", WriteResPassword:="", ReadOnlyRecommended:=False, _ CreateBackup:=False End Sub |
